(NAPSI)—Many pre-re-
tirees spend their lives
putting the needs of their
loved ones fi rst. While the
support you provide to fam-
ily and friends is invaluable,
it’s important to also prior-
itize yourself, especially
when it comes to retirement
planning. Not properly plan-
ning and saving can have
long-lasting fi nancial con-
sequences and just might
lead you away from your
dream retirement.
The key to staying the
course is to consider a few
key tips to help enjoy your
golden years:
Consider your ideal re-
tirement lifestyle—Retire-
ment can last 25 years or
longer. As you progress
from a pre-retiree to a
retiree, your lifestyle will
likely change. Regardless
of what your ideal retire-
ment lifestyle looks like,
plan ahead for it. Do you
want to spend much time
traveling or do you want to
live a simpler life, spending
time gardening and knit-
ting? Thinking about your
future plans will help you
customize your budget to
what you plan to focus on
in retirement.
Prepare for unexpected
health expenses—Getting
ready for your dream retire-
ment does not only mean
you should save for the
expected expenses of your
golden age, but also the
unexpected. According to a
Center for a Secure Retire-
ment (CSR) study, nearly
four in fi ve (79%) middle-in-
come Boomers have no
money set aside specifi cal-
ly for their retirement care
needs. This despite the
fact that the U.S. Depart-
ment of Health and Human
Services estimates that
someone turning 65 today
has a nearly 70% chance
of requiring some type of
long-term care services
during their lifetime. The
average cost for a semi-pri-
vate room in a nursing
home (not including costs
of medications, therapies
and other services) in the
U.S. was about $89,297 in
2018, according to NAIC
data. You should begin
planning now for how you’ll
pay for ongoing care if you
need it. Get acquainted
with your health insurance
and Medicare benefi ts, and
consider options such as
Medicare Supplement in-
surance or long-term care
insurance to fi ll any gaps in
coverage.
Keep an eye on the
market—According
to
the CSR, more than half
(54%) of working adults say
their retirement planning
has taken a hit amid the
COVID-19 pandemic, with
losing money in the stock
market (36%) and being
forced to prioritize short-
term savings (36%) marked
as areas of top concern
for those whose retirement
has been impacted. Pre-re-
tirees may want to explore
alternate methods of retire-
ment savings. There are
several different options
such as 401(k), IRA or
other stock market invest-
ments. As you get closer
to retirement you may want
to consider moving savings
to less volatile investments
that are less subject to the
ups and downs of the mar-
ket. Saving money now
can help reduce the strain
of fi nancial hardships later
in life. Market prices often
fl uctuate, but by keeping an
eye on market trends, you
can help diminish the risk of
fi nancial loss.
It’s never too late to plan
for retirement. Connect with
a fi nancial advisor who can
help you better understand
your fi nancial plan and cur-
rent healthcare coverage.
By seeking the expertise of
others, you can anticipate
these common situations
and plan for any potential
unforeseen situations in the
future.
